Transaction 05b36e77d3c217077679ea3e7fca96faf23ea332c53daf6d91d52c58115b4b64

5 Input
2 Outputs
  • 05b36e77d3c217077679ea3e7fca96faf23ea332c53daf6d91d52c58115b4b64:0
  • value  13142186
    address  3FJTK3WHua5tjGFKbonFL84tAYPhuWPW3D
  • 05b36e77d3c217077679ea3e7fca96faf23ea332c53daf6d91d52c58115b4b64:1
  • value  50000000
    address  3976tZdk1QX3QGnDFCfYayif3j5Gi96gwg